WebAnalysis by NOAA shows that average global temperatures in 2024 were 1.55 degrees F (0.86 degrees C) warmer than the 20th-century average — making it the sixth-hottest year on record. 2 In fact, the 10 warmest years in the 1880-2024 record have all occurred since 2010. Scientists have observed that, overall, Earth … WebTahsin Uddin, 22, is a climate activist in Bangladesh – a country where many people are vulnerable to the impacts of climate change. He promotes cycling as an eco-friendly vehicle through his youth organization and trains teenagers on mobile journalism, while also planting trees and organizing clean-ups.
